Study on Preparation and Properties of Water-Dispersible Ink Polyurethane Resin
Water-dispersible polyurethane(PU)resins were prepared with toluene diisocyanate(TDI),polyoxypropylene glycol(PPG),2,2-dimethylol propionic acid(DMPA),isophorone diamine(IPDA)and N-(β-aminoethyl)-γ-aminopropyltrimethoxysilane(KH-792)as the main raw materials.Waterborne plastic printing inks is formulated using PU resin.The molecular structure of PU was characterized by infrared spectroscopy.The effects of KH-792 content on the thermal stability,viscosity,mechanical properties,water resistance and ink properties of PU resin were studied.The results showed that with the increase of KH-792 content,the initial thermal degradation temperature,the carbon residual rate of thermal weight loss,viscosity,tensile strength and elongation at break of PU resin increased gradually,and the water absorption first decreased and then increased.With the increase of KH-792 content,the viscosity of the prepared ink increased gradually,the fineness decreased first and then increased,and the adhesion fastness,storage stability and boiling resistance increased first and then decreased.When the amount of KH-792 was 10%,the comprehensive performance of PU resin and its ink was the best.
